Bottom View<br />

No. Icon Item Description<br />

1 Subwoofer Emits low frequency sound output (only for<br />

certain models).<br />

2 Battery bay Houses the computer's battery pack.<br />

3 Battery release<br />

latch<br />

Releases the battery for removal.<br />

4 Battery lock Locks the battery in position.<br />

5 Hard disk bay-Main Houses the computer's hard disk (secured with<br />

screws).<br />
